Solve for x: 25x2 − 36 = 0

Answers

25x^2-36 = 0 \n\n(5x)^2-6^2=0\n \n(5x-6)(5x+6)=0\n \n5x-6=0 \ \ or \ \ 5x+6=0\n \n5x=6 \ \ or \ \ x=-6\n \nx=(6)/(5) \ \ or \ \ x=-(6)/(5) \n \n \n a^2-b^2 =(a-b)(a+b)
25x^2-36=0

25x^2=36

x^2=(36)/(25)

x=\sqrt{(36)/(25)}  or  x=-\sqrt{(36)/(25)}

x=(√(36))/(√(25))  or   x=-(√(36))/(√(25))

x=(6)/(5) or x=-(6)/(5)

x=1(1)/(5) or x=-1(1)/(5)

Mixed Review for Finding SlopeCalculate the slope of the line that contains the following points. Leave answers as fractions - BUT reduce
your fractions as much as possible!!!!!!! SHOW ALL WORK!!!
1) (4,5) and (-4,3)
2) (-2,-4) and (6,7)
3) (2, -4) and (10,12) 4) (1/2,2) and (1,2/3) 5) (1/4,5) and (5/4,12)

Answers

Answer:

1) slope of the line m = (1)/(4)

2) slope of the line     m = (11)/(8)

3) slope of the line   m =2

4) slope of the line   m = (-8)/(3)

5) slope of the line m =7

Step-by-step explanation:

1)

Given points are  (4,5) and (-4,3)

slope of the line  Formula

             m = (y_(2) - y_(1) )/(x_(2)-x_(1)  )

            m = (3 - 5 )/(-4-4 ) = (-2)/(-8) = (1)/(4)

            m = (1)/(4)

2)

Given points are (-2,-4) and (6,7)

slope of the line  Formula

             m = (y_(2) - y_(1) )/(x_(2)-x_(1)  )

            m = (7 - (-4) )/(6-(-2) ) = (11)/(8)

            m = (11)/(8)

3)

Given points are (2, -4) and (10,12)

slope of the line  Formula

             m = (y_(2) - y_(1) )/(x_(2)-x_(1)  )

            m = (12 - (-4) )/(10-(2) ) = (16)/(8) =2

            m = 2

4) Given points are

      (1/2,2) and (1, 2/3)

  slope of the line  Formula

             m = (y_(2) - y_(1) )/(x_(2)-x_(1)  )

            m = ((2)/(3)  - (2) )/(1-((1)/(2) ) ) = ((-4)/(3) )/((1)/(2) )

            m = (-8)/(3)

5)

Given points are

      (1/4,5) and (5/4 , 12)

  slope of the line  Formula

             m = (y_(2) - y_(1) )/(x_(2)-x_(1)  )

            m = (12-5)/((5)/(4) -(1)/(4) ) = (7)/((4)/(4) ) = 7

            m = 7
